O'Donnell and Geiger to Compete in Athletes Unlimited Lacrosse this Summer
7/13/2023 9:45:00 AM | Women's Lacrosse
SPARKS, Md. - Drexel Mary Semanik Head Women's Lacrosse Coach Katie O'Donnell and assistant coach Katrina Geiger are competing in the upcoming summer season of Athletes Unlimited Lacrosse. The games will take place at the USA Lacrosse Headquarters in Sparks, Md., spanning from July 20 to August 13. Both O'Donnell and Geiger have been part of the league for three seasons now.
Athletes Unlimited Lacrosse features a range of scoring innovations to bring athletes and fans a unique and intense version of the sport. Individual athletes earn points based on both team wins and individual performance and become champions in team sports. In addition, teams change each week, with the top four athletes in the standings serving as captains and drafting their teams. At the end of the five-week season, the player with the most points is crowned as the individual champion.
As a player, O'Donnell was named an IWLCA First Team All-American as a senior at Penn State in 2018 and remains fourth on the Nittany Lions career goals list and is sixth in career points. This past season, O'Donnell guided the Dragons to a 12-6 record, which tied their win total from 2022. Drexel secured an at-large bid for the program's third consecutive NCAA Tournament appearance.
During her collegiate career, Geiger was a two-time captain for Loyola University and played on five teams that advanced to the NCAA Championships. In her first season at Drexel, Geiger led the defensive unit to an impressive 13th ranking in scoring defense, allowing only 9.28 goals per game.
